Sen. Joe Donnelly tries his hand at firefighting as part of "Donnelly Day"
SOUTH BEND, Ind.--- Sen. Joe Donnelly tried his hand at being a firefighter on Tuesday.
He visited the South Bend Fire Safety Training Center as part of "Donnelly Day."
Sen. Donnelly spent an hour participating in training exercises in the complex which opened last year.
He says it's important for everyone to know how much of an asset to firefighters are to the community.
“The big takeaway for me is the amazing challenges our firefighters have to go through, going up these ladders, being in rooms that are incredibly dangerous, and they go in the rooms willingly because they want to save our lives, they want to save their community,” said Sen. Donnelly.
After visiting the training complex, Sen. Donnelly headed down to Knox, visiting "Hoosier Custom Plastics", where he assembled medical devices and worked on the molding floor.
